"Hi! We hope you like our Underwater Paintings."

Kay - "I have always loved the sea, and as I grew up in Guernsey in the Channel Islands, swam and snorkelled among the rocks and coves. These days, we are fortunate to snorkel in tropical waters , such as the Maldives, the Red Sea, Australia and Bonaire.
It was a natural progression for the whole family to take up diving since John, my husband, was a diving instuctor for thirty years.
The next step being to start painting all the wonderful creatures we were lucky enough to encounter."


Kim - "Some of my very first dives in Guernsey inspired the painting 'Cuttlefish Gully' and I well remember stroking the flat fish in this picture. Tropical reef paintings need more research and countless holidays (that's my excuse!). Mike and I have dived worldwide with our underwater cameras, collecting material for our paintings. Locations such as the Maldives, Galapagos, Indonesia, Borneo, Australia, United Arab Emirates, the Red Sea and Cuba have been a fantastic adventure and constant inspiration for us. We hope to visit the Galapagos and southern Indonesia next year.  I paint on our 32ft trawler yacht which we live on. Mike, being a marine biologist, will check the detail in our work and can be the harshest of critics!





Kay - "Each of the larger paintings takes 3 - 4 months to complete due to the immense amount of detail which goes into them. However, we always have a very strong idea of the picture we are trying to achieve, and Kim and I will discuss composition, colour and light source before starting."


Kim - "We normally work on our own paintings as I think we would argue too much otherwise! However, at shows we like to take a painting with us on which we will both work, frequently changing places, much to the amazement of our audience. We can do this because our styles are similar, but our use of colour is very different.

Kay chooses subtle tones, whilst I prefer the brighter colour combinations. This can make for a more interesting live painting session!

As we build up our business, it is great meeting fellow enthusiasts at the shows we  attend. We also enjoy working closely on special commissions, such as one for the National Marine Aquarium in Plymouth,a mural for an aquarium in the U.S.A, and a painting of the 'Mayflower' on display at the 'Plimoth Foundation' in Massechusets, U.S.A.
